Un client VPN Mac OS X qui peut importer un fichier .VPN


9

J'ai un fichier .vpn que j'utilise sous Windows avec le client VPN Shrew Soft qui contient les détails de connexion (à l'exclusion du nom d'utilisateur et du mot de passe). Existe-t-il un client équivalent pour Mac OS X qui me permettra de prendre ce fichier .vpn et de l'importer et de me connecter au VPN?

J'en ai essayé quelques-uns, comme ceux de Cisco, en vain malheureusement.

Lorsque je le regarde dans un éditeur de texte, j'obtiens ceci (hôte supprimé intentionnellement):

n:version:2
n:network-ike-port:500
n:network-mtu-size:1380
n:client-addr-auto:1
n:network-natt-port:4500
n:network-natt-rate:15
n:network-frag-size:540
n:network-dpd-enable:1
n:client-banner-enable:0
n:network-notify-enable:1
n:client-wins-used:0
n:client-wins-auto:1
n:client-dns-used:0
n:client-dns-auto:0
n:client-splitdns-used:0
n:client-splitdns-auto:0
n:phase1-dhgroup:2
n:phase1-life-secs:86400
n:phase1-life-kbytes:0
n:vendor-chkpt-enable:1
n:phase2-life-secs:3600
n:phase2-life-kbytes:0
n:policy-nailed:0
n:policy-list-auto:0
n:phase1-keylen:256
n:phase2-keylen:256
s:network-host:80.75.x.x
s:client-auto-mode:disabled
s:client-iface:direct
s:network-natt-mode:enable
s:network-frag-mode:enable
s:auth-method:hybrid-rsa-xauth
s:ident-client-type:ufqdn
s:ident-server-type:any
s:phase1-exchange:main
s:phase1-cipher:auto
s:phase1-hash:auto
s:phase2-transform:auto
s:phase2-hmac:auto
s:ipcomp-transform:disabled
n:phase2-pfsgroup:-1
s:policy-level:auto
s:policy-list-include:172.26.x.x / 255.255.255.0
s:auth-server-cert:crm-gw.cert
b:auth-server-cert-data:LS0tLS1CRUdJTiBDRVJUSUZJQ0FURS0tLS0tCk1JSUMwakNDQWJxZ0F3SUJBZ0lCQVRBTkJna3Foa2lHOXcwQkFRVUZBREFiTVJrd0Z3WURWUVFLRXhCa2NtbDIKWlMxbmR5NHVaR1YzYlhKb01CNFhEVEV3TURjeE5ERXdORFV5TmxvWERUTXdNRGN3T1RFd05EVXlObG93R3pFWgpNQmNHQTFVRUNoTVFaSEpwZG1VdFozY3VMbVJsZDIxeWFEQ0NBU0F3RFFZSktvWklodmNOQVFFQkJRQURnZ0VOCkFEQ0NBUWdDZ2dFQkFLaFZpUjkwSGYrQ2hueU9HSk8vQ1RuT29lNWdyc3RaaHE0RzZ5SHdwSXUvZlV5VVRNazcKNjJCblZ0Vm9hUTgvSlA2NjlxS1Vra3QyZEQyQXByNUpGSmFsd2hTNExYSDFpb1d0QzB2d3VXNHVxQ2dmbFlERwpIVWZodDRad3lmMi9qSy9RSExYTDRmMC9ucFgzeTVmSEp1VmMxSXVjdVFMMFRPdXF6b1B0VTJFQVBmTkdKMkNqCmN0eUV0TUJnQ3hLUDRncVo4bmUwOVRRQ1g1MEgrazBkenREUDA1VG5VZ2p0ajNXbnpiUnJhUzhJN21vK1R0Q2wKOVNud2x6WXVWTS93VlNmRFBtQ1A5OFNVTEhiL05rT3UrbmNkS2w0SGxtQlN0djRNYlRZcEJ0SFJHL0ZOV2pFbApid05MbjRHWWJGY2NqRUNQMVQ0eDJIdEFZSU5WRlJnRmtmOENBUkdqSXpBaE1BOEdBMVVkRXdFQi93UUZNQU1CCkFmOHdEZ1lEVlIwUEFRRUFCQVFEQWdHR01BMEdDU3FHU0liM0RRRUJCUVVBQTRJQkFRQ0FDcjVtS0orMmNXOHQKbTJueXJDVkJoUlViQ2Y4Z2prY2IwRm9iVmpwUnhQb0ZtaHVvbjQ4aTEwUnhlOTVRU2ZDVHoxcXMvNjNXQWxGTQoyMUtRSnEyVkd0M3o2b20rNVZBTHR3Uy9JcWFVQjFjczAyeVlrODluRGp5UmFxWmdxbFA5eVl6Uy9lWnlBanVZClUxSnM1dG5QdTlnTE9uRDI5UVJ2TzgwRWJJSUVFSTZkUGwwREhLdUZGYlBwNFJJZjc3YjVvaElMc1JzSm1OTHoKbk9VaVlqcXNoQ0FMN3pORzdtVHlpcWl3dGpyNmtMWFU4SVE1REM1WjhmbkdhQ2RHa2JPMTV0L3ZhdmJJRkJyQgp4UDRkVDRiRi83RVk1OFQrV1N0cDZTNUNQYWJTRTJoamVEQ2VPaUlCTFhmUWlzSW5zeUFMZFV4UmRHZ0tFQWJlCkRhdGU0MVB0Ci0tLS0tRU5EIENFUlRJRklDQVRFLS0tLS0K

Ce VPN utilise-t-il un protocole standard ou est-il propriétaire? L'extension de fichier .vpn n'est pas un standard. Vous n'avez pas fourni suffisamment d'informations. Par exemple, s'il s'agissait d'un VPN IPsec standard, par exemple, et que vous disposiez de vos informations de connexion (hôte, port, protocole) ainsi que des identifiants de connexion (nom d'utilisateur et mot de passe ou clés), vous pouvez connecter ces valeurs à OpenVPN à l'aide de Tunnelblick comme frontend.
EmmEff

Le VPN est configuré par un tiers, mais dans le client Shrew Soft VPN sous Windows, je peux voir que le "Transport utilisé" l'est NAT-T / IKE | ESP. Est-ce que cela clarifie quelque chose?
crmpicco

Réponses:


4

Je sais qu'il s'agit d'un ancien message, mais j'ai également essayé de lire un fichier .vpn et aucune des solutions publiées n'a fonctionné pour moi. Le logiciel recommandé n'a pas pu lire le fichier.

Dans le cas où d'autres personnes ont le même problème, je l'ai obtenu en installant le client shrewsoft-vpn. Comme ce n'est pas si simple, je mets les étapes que j'ai faites.

  1. Installez Home-Brew et exécutez

    brew cask install tuntap
    

Remarque: pour installer et / ou utiliser tuntap, vous devrez peut-être activer son extension de noyau dans Préférences Système → Sécurité et confidentialité → Général

  1. Téléchargez le fichier shrewsoft-vpn-client.rb depuis Github

  2. courir

    brew install --build-from-source /path_to/shrewsoft-vpn-client.rb --without-gui
    sudo /usr/local/sbin/iked
    
  3. Copiez le fichier file.vpn dans .ike / sites sans extensions

    cp /path_to/file.vpn ~/.ike/sites/file
    
  4. Ensuite, démarrez le VPN en exécutant

    ikec -r file
    c
    

J'espère que cela aide


2

Vous pourriez trouver que la viscosité est la réponse. C'est mon client OpenVPN préféré pour Mac et peut certainement importer un certain nombre de fichiers de configuration. C'est gratuit pendant 30 jours et ensuite neuf dollars raisonnables.


1

Avez-vous essayé de l'ouvrir avec un éditeur de texte? Les détails de la connexion peuvent ne pas être chiffrés et peuvent être lus et lus et copiés.


Je viens d'ajouter le contenu du fichier ouvert avec Notepad ++. Avec le paramètre "B: auth-server-cert-data" chiffré, cela signifie-t-il que je ne peux pas prendre les informations de cela et les charger manuellement dans un client VPN Mac? J'ai également un nom d'utilisateur et un mot de passe séparés à saisir, qui ne figurent pas dans ce fichier.
crmpicco

non, si vous disposez d'une connexion différente de celle que vous pouvez utiliser, le certificat est simplement un certificat SSL généré lors de la première connexion.
Eran

1

VPN Tracker d'Equinux prend en charge un certain nombre de normes de configuration automatique. Ils offrent une version d'essai entièrement fonctionnelle, mais limitée à un temps de connexion de trois minutes, à des fins de test.


Je ne chercherais qu'à l'utiliser assez rarement, donc je cherche une version freeware. S'il existe un client VPN qui me permettra de saisir manuellement ces informations, c'est parfait, mais je n'en ai pas encore trouvé.
crmpicco

2
Quelles informations devez-vous saisir. Quel type d'appareil VPN utilisez-vous? Le système d'exploitation (au moins les versions modernes) dispose d'un client VPN intégré pour IPSec (y compris la version de Cisco) et PPTP.
jaberg

Je ne sais pas à quelle appliance VPN je me connecte, comment puis-je obtenir ces informations? Le transport est défini comme NAT-T / IKE | ESPdans mon client VPN Windows. Avec un client VPN gratuit, je suppose que c'est plus compliqué que de simplement spécifier l'IP, le nom d'utilisateur et le mot de passe.
crmpicco

Pour obtenir les informations nécessaires, je demanderais à l'administrateur VPN.
jaberg

1

Ipsecuritas est gratuit et fonctionne bien. Xauth est un problème pour les appareils Juniper, pour une raison quelconque, IPsecuritas semble incapable de voir l'homologue comme compatible xauth.

Puisque vous utilisez une configuration Shrew, vous pouvez essayer la Bêta pour Shrew sur Mac au lien ci-dessous. Pour être honnête, je trouve cela gênant (sans parler de beaucoup de cerceaux à passer pour faire fonctionner le robinet) et je préfère IPsecuritas.

http://lists.shrew.net/pipermail/vpn-help/2010-November/003223.html

En utilisant notre site, vous reconnaissez avoir lu et compris notre politique liée aux cookies et notre politique de confidentialité.
Licensed under cc by-sa 3.0 with attribution required.